What is the average monthly cost for assisted living in Montgomery Center, VT?

In Montgomery Center, VT, the average monthly cost for assisted living typically ranges from $5,000 to $7,000, though this can vary based on the specific facility, level of care needed, and apartment size. Vermont's costs are generally higher than the national average due to its rural nature and higher operational expenses. It's advisable to contact local facilities directly for precise pricing and to inquire about any potential financial assistance programs available in Vermont, such as the Medicaid Choices for Care waiver.

Are there many assisted living facilities available in Montgomery Center, VT?

Montgomery Center is a small, rural town in Vermont, so assisted living options within the town itself are limited. Residents often look to nearby communities in Franklin County or the broader Northeast Kingdom region for more choices. However, some residential care homes or smaller assisted living settings may operate locally. It's recommended to expand your search to areas like St. Albans, Newport, or even consider facilities in neighboring towns while factoring in the importance of proximity to family and local resources in Montgomery Center.

How are assisted living facilities regulated in Vermont, and what should I look for to ensure quality?

In Vermont, assisted living facilities are licensed and regulated by the Vermont Department of Disabilities, Aging, and Independent Living (DAIL). They must comply with state regulations covering staffing, safety, resident rights, and care standards. To ensure quality for a facility serving Montgomery Center residents, look for a valid state license, check recent inspection reports (available through DAIL), and ask about staff training and turnover rates. Additionally, consider visiting the facility, talking to current residents and their families, and verifying that the facility meets the specific care needs of your loved one.

What local resources in Montgomery Center or Franklin County can support seniors in assisted living?

Seniors in assisted living near Montgomery Center, VT, can access several local resources. The Franklin County Senior Center (based in St. Albans) offers programs, meals, and social activities. The Area Agency on Aging for Northeastern Vermont provides information, assistance, and support services. Local healthcare is available through hospitals like Northwestern Medical Center in St. Albans. Additionally, Montgomery Center's community organizations, libraries, and volunteer networks often provide social engagement opportunities. Transportation services, such as Green Mountain Transit, may offer routes to help residents access these resources and maintain connections within the community.
